What does AAHA stand for in veterinary care?

Explanation:
The correct answer is American Animal Hospital Association. This organization is an influential body in the veterinary field that focuses on improving veterinary care through rigorous standards of practice and accreditation. AAHA sets high benchmarks for veterinary hospitals, emphasizing quality care, exceptional service, and a dedication to improving the health and well-being of pets. By promoting a standard of excellence, AAHA helps ensure that veterinarians provide optimal care to animals, fostering trust among pet owners regarding the services they choose for their pets.
